Answer:

P'(3, -12)

Explanation:

Assuming we're dilating the figure by a factor of 3 using the origin as the center of dilation, the coordinates of P' will be 3 times those of P:

P' = 3P

P' = 3(1, -4)

P' = (3, -12)
